At the top you will find a large golden Buddha statue, some 20m in height.
From this elevated position there is nearly a 360 degree panoramic view around Pathio district. Looking eastwards you can see the sea.
Next to the large golden Buddha is a Chedi (Buddhist stupa) from the Ayutthaya-period, which the temple gets it name.
Wat Khao Chedi is 56 km north of Chumphon town. Take Highway 4 for 38km till you reach Tha Sae. Turn right at the intersection, just after the bend, onto road No. 3201, signposted for the airport, and travel 17km to the town of Pathio. In the town some 500m after the railway track you should see signs directing you to the temple entrance which is on the left.
The main temple complex is found at the side of a hill. However if you continue along the entrance road it is possible to drive to the summit, for the road loops around the hill.

Looking north.
Looking west across the town of Pathio you get the view of the mountains.Beside the Chedi is a small building with highly decorated internal walls where in the center can be found a Buddha footprint image.
For those with a bit of energy can walk up if they wish! An ornate stairway can be found by the main temple buildings and will take you to the top of the hill.
